From: David Howells <dhowells@redhat.com>
Subject: mm/readahead: make ondemand_readahead take a readahead_control
Make ondemand_readahead() take a readahead_control struct in preparation
for making do_sync_mmap_readahead() pass down an RAC struct.

---
mm/readahead.c | 29 +++++++++++++++++------------
1 file changed, 17 insertions(+), 12 deletions(-)
--- a/mm/readahead.c~mm-readahead-make-ondemand_readahead-take-a-readahead_control
+++ a/mm/readahead.c
@@ -431,15 +431,14 @@ static int try_context_readahead(struct
/*
* A minimal readahead algorithm for trivial sequential/random reads.
*/
-static void ondemand_readahead(struct address_space *mapping,
- struct file_ra_state *ra, struct file *file,
- bool hit_readahead_marker, pgoff_t index,
+static void ondemand_readahead(struct readahead_control *ractl,
+ struct file_ra_state *ra, bool hit_readahead_marker,
unsigned long req_size)
{
- DEFINE_READAHEAD(ractl, file, mapping, index);
- struct backing_dev_info *bdi = inode_to_bdi(mapping->host);
+ struct backing_dev_info *bdi = inode_to_bdi(ractl->mapping->host);
unsigned long max_pages = ra->ra_pages;
unsigned long add_pages;
+ unsigned long index = readahead_index(ractl);
pgoff_t prev_index;
/*
@@ -477,7 +476,8 @@ static void ondemand_readahead(struct ad
pgoff_t start;
rcu_read_lock();
- start = page_cache_next_miss(mapping, index + 1, max_pages);
+ start = page_cache_next_miss(ractl->mapping, index + 1,
+ max_pages);
rcu_read_unlock();
if (!start || start - index > max_pages)
@@ -510,14 +510,15 @@ static void ondemand_readahead(struct ad
* Query the page cache and look for the traces(cached history pages)
* that a sequential stream would leave behind.
*/
- if (try_context_readahead(mapping, ra, index, req_size, max_pages))
+ if (try_context_readahead(ractl->mapping, ra, index, req_size,
+ max_pages))
goto readit;
/*
* standalone, small random read
* Read as is, and do not pollute the readahead state.
*/
- do_page_cache_ra(&ractl, req_size, 0);
+ do_page_cache_ra(ractl, req_size, 0);
return;
initial_readahead:
@@ -543,8 +544,8 @@ readit:
}
}
- ractl._index = ra->start;
- do_page_cache_ra(&ractl, ra->size, ra->async_size);
+ ractl->_index = ra->start;
+ do_page_cache_ra(ractl, ra->size, ra->async_size);
}
/**
@@ -564,6 +565,8 @@ void page_cache_sync_readahead(struct ad
struct file_ra_state *ra, struct file *filp,
pgoff_t index, unsigned long req_count)
{
+ DEFINE_READAHEAD(ractl, filp, mapping, index);
+
/* no read-ahead */
if (!ra->ra_pages)
return;
@@ -578,7 +581,7 @@ void page_cache_sync_readahead(struct ad
}
/* do read-ahead */
- ondemand_readahead(mapping, ra, filp, false, index, req_count);
+ ondemand_readahead(&ractl, ra, false, req_count);
}
EXPORT_SYMBOL_GPL(page_cache_sync_readahead);
@@ -602,6 +605,8 @@ page_cache_async_readahead(struct addres
struct page *page, pgoff_t index,
unsigned long req_count)
{
+ DEFINE_READAHEAD(ractl, filp, mapping, index);
+
/* no read-ahead */
if (!ra->ra_pages)
return;
@@ -624,7 +629,7 @@ page_cache_async_readahead(struct addres
return;
/* do read-ahead */
- ondemand_readahead(mapping, ra, filp, true, index, req_count);
+ ondemand_readahead(&ractl, ra, true, req_count);
}
EXPORT_SYMBOL_GPL(page_cache_async_readahead);
